Why are lipophilic drugs well absorbed?

In general, lipid-soluble drugs and drugs composed of smaller molecules, easier to cross cell membranes And more easily absorbed by passive diffusion.

Why are fat-soluble drugs easier to absorb?

Because cell membranes are lipid-like, lipid-soluble drugs The fastest spread. Small molecules tend to penetrate membranes faster than larger molecules. Most drugs are weak organic acids or bases that exist in both non-ionized and ionized forms in aqueous environments.

Are lipophilic drugs better absorbed?

It is generally acknowledged in pharmaceutical research that the passage of molecules across cellular barriers increases with increasing lipophilicity, and Highest intestinal absorption of most lipophilic compounds.

What do lipophilic drugs do?

2 Lipophilicity. Lipophilicity is an important pharmaceutical property, Effects on Drug Uptake and Metabolism. It also plays a leading role in promoting off-target binding or promiscuity, with increased lipophilicity leading to an increased likelihood of binding to unwanted cellular targets.

How does lipid solubility affect drug absorption?

absorb. Both the lipid solubility of the drug and the pH of the gastric tissue affect the absorption of the drug from the gastrointestinal tract.Fat-soluble drugs are faster than absorption non-fat soluble drugs. The pH of gastric juice is about 1.4.

What is the main process by which more than 90% of the drug is absorbed?

Passive Diffusion or Non-Ionic Diffusion Considered to be the primary absorption process for more than 90% of drugs (see Figure 3). It is the movement of drug molecules from regions of higher concentration to regions of lower concentration.

What is the fastest route of absorption of a drug?

The fastest route of absorption is inhale. Absorption is a major focus of drug development and medicinal chemistry, as a drug must be absorbed before any drug effect can occur.

What if the drug is too lipophilic?

Drugs in the early stages of development are often observed to be highly lipophilic.This usually results in compounds with high metabolic rate, resulting in poor solubility, high turnover, and low absorption. Very high levels of lipophilicity can also lead to toxicity and metabolic clearance.

What does it mean if a drug is highly lipophilic?

Lipophilicity is defined as Affinity of the drug to the lipid environment. It has become a key parameter in the pharmaceutical industry, indicating the relationship of a drug to its biological, pharmacokinetic and metabolic properties.

What organ cannot exclude lipophilic drugs?

Lipophilic drug molecules are not directly excreted from the body kidney. Only after being metabolized into more hydrophilic molecules can it be excreted in the urine through the kidneys. Drugs and their metabolites are also excreted into bile. This is usually mediated by protein transporters.

Why is the drug not absorbed by the stomach?

In conclusion, drug absorption in the stomach is usually a secondary factor in the overall absorption of a drug dose.This is because The stomach has a smaller surface areaand the drug usually doesn’t stay there for long (see section on gastric motility).

Which drugs cannot be filtered by the glomerulus?

big drugs such as heparin Or those bound to plasma proteins cannot be filtered and are difficult to excrete by glomerular filtration.

What are the factors that affect drug absorption?

Drug absorption depends on Lipid solubility, formulation and route of administration of drugsThe drug needs to be lipid soluble to penetrate the membrane unless there is an active transport system or it is so small that it can pass through water channels in the membrane.

What increases drug absorption?

Physiologically, drug absorption is enhanced If there is a large surface area for absorption (eg villi/microvilli in the gut) and whether there is a large blood supply that moves the drug down its concentration gradient.

What makes something lipophilic?

Definition: A lipophilic or « lipid-loving » molecule is attracted to lipids.substance is lipophilic if it could dissolve more easily in lipids (a class of oily organic compounds) than in water.

What does a negative log P value mean?

A negative value of logP means that The compound has a higher affinity for the aqueous phase (it is more hydrophilic); when logP = 0, the compound is equally distributed between the lipid and aqueous phases; a positive value of logP indicates a higher concentration in the lipid phase (ie the compound is more lipophilic).

Is union drug a hydrophilic drug?

Most drugs are weak acids or bases that exist in solution in both ionized and non-ionized forms.Ionized molecules generally cannot penetrate lipid cell membranes because they are hydrophilic and poor fat solubility. Unbound molecules are generally lipid soluble and can diffuse across cell membranes.

What is the best route of administration?

Intravenous administration is the best way to deliver precise doses quickly and controllably throughout the body. It is also used in irritating solutions, which can cause pain and damage tissue if administered subcutaneously or intramuscularly.

Why is subcutaneous injection the slowest?

Since there are few blood vessels in the subcutaneous tissue, the injected The drug diffuses very slowly with a sustained absorption rate. Therefore, it is very effective in the management of vaccines, growth hormone and insulin that require continuous delivery at low dose rates.
